
About Mirna Mansour
Mirna Mansour is a lawyer practicing in Quebec, focusing primarily on civil and immigration law. She joined Legal Logik Inc. as a Barreau intern in May 2024 and has continued working with the firm ever since. Following the completion of her internship, she was admitted to the Bar in November 2024 and has been actively practicing law as a member of the Quebec Bar.
She completed her professional legal training at the École du Barreau du Québec in Montreal, where she participated in the Bar School Legal Clinic. This experience allowed her to sharpen her skills in legal drafting, negotiation, and client consultations under the guidance of experienced lawyers.
She holds a Bachelor of Laws (LL.B.) degree from the Université de Montréal, where she also volunteered with Pro Bono Students Canada, working on immigration and refugee matters.
